Question:

The number of points, where the curve $y=x^5-20x^3+50x+2$ crosses the $x$-axis, is _____.

Step-by-Step Solution

Key Concept: Compute $f'(x)=5x^4-60x^2+50=5(x^4-12x^2+10)$ and find its roots to determine local extrema, then check sign changes of $f$ around those roots.
$f'(x)=5(x^4-12x^2+10)=0\Rightarrow x^2=6\pm\sqrt{26}$. Critical points near $x\approx\pm3.31,\pm0.95$. Checking: $f(0)=2>0,\ f(1)>0,\ f(2)<0,\ f(-1)<0,\ f(-2)>0,\ f(4)>0,\ f(-4)<0$. The curve crosses the $x$-axis $\boxed{5}$ times.
Correct Answer: 5
